Frameless BLDC motors are designed to be integrated directly into the machinery or equipment they will be powering This eliminates the need for a separate motor housing or frame, reducing the overall size and weight of the motor This compact design allows for more flexibility in installation and makes it easier to fit the motor into tight spaces where a traditional motor may not fit Additionally, the lack of a frame reduces the number of components that can wear out or need maintenance, leading to a more reliable and longer-lasting motor.
One of the key advantages of frameless BLDC motors is their high efficiency and power density These motors are capable of delivering high torque in a compact package, making them ideal for applications where space is limited but high performance is required The lack of a frame also reduces weight and inertia, allowing for faster acceleration and deceleration times This is especially important in applications where precise control and rapid response times are needed.

Frameless BLDC motors are also known for their quiet operation and low vibration levels The design of these motors reduces the amount of noise and vibration generated during operation, making them ideal for applications where noise levels need to be kept to a minimum This can be especially important in industries such as medical devices, laboratory equipment, and precision machinery where noise can interfere with sensitive instruments or processes.
